A key step in the ADAR reaction is the formation of the adenosine covalent hydrate with a tetrahedral center at C6. Until now, five muscarinic receptor (M1-5) genes have been cloned, but, M1-3 receptors are functionally recognized in the lungs. Smooth muscle contraction is mainly mediated by M3. The synthesis and secretion of adrenal androgens is apparently unique to humans and nonhuman primates, and requires the expression of key mediators such as CYP17 [26].
